On the other hand, 2SV involves two sequential verification steps of the same factor, such as entering a password followed by a verification code sent to a mobile device.<br \/><br \/>Q: What are the distinct authentication factors used in multi-factor authentication?<br \/>A: Multi-factor authentication utilizes different types of authentication factors to provide added security layers. These factors can include something you know (knowledge factor like a password), something you have (possession factor like a security key), and something you are (inherence factor like biometric data).<br \/><br \/>Q: What are some common authentication factors used in 2FA and 2SV?<br \/>A: Common authentication factors used in 2FA and 2SV include knowledge factors (passwords), possession factors (security keys), and inherence factors (biometric data like fingerprints or facial recognition).<br \/><br \/>Q: How do authenticator apps enhance security in the authentication process?<br \/>A: Authenticator apps generate time-based one-time passwords that serve as an additional code for users to enter during the authentication process. These codes provide an extra layer of security by constantly changing and expiring, making it more challenging for potential intruders to gain access to accounts.<br \/><br \/>Q: What are some security benefits of using multi-factor authentication methods?<br \/>A: Multi-factor authentication methods offer extra security by requiring users to provide multiple layers of verification before gaining access to accounts. This helps protect against cyber attacks such as phishing scams and credential stuffing attacks, enhancing the security posture of users and organizations.
